About

The Greeley Children’s Chorale, of Greeley, Colorado, was founded in 1990 by Kay Copley and exists under auspices of the Greeley Children’s Chorale, Inc., a non-profit corporation. The GCC is run by a parent and community volunteer Board of Directors.

We are a strong choral organization that provides a structured, caring environment where children gain valuable musical skills. With high standards, we help children aspire to be their best in musical artistry as well as personal development.

 

The Greeley Children’s Chorale consists of two auditioned choral groups: the Peak Performers and Summit Singers.



Peak Performers
Summit Singers


  • The Peak Performers are selected from children who will be in the 5th – 8th grade in the upcoming school year. Only children who have been in Summit Singers for 2 years are eligible to audition for Peak in 5th grade.
  • Children who will be in 3rd – 6th grade and who will be at least 8 years of age may audition for the Summit Singers.
  • Each group performs in three major concerts during the concert season. The Peak Performers also travel on tour each year.
